package xCAT_plugin::iscsi;
|
|
use strict;
|
|
use xCAT::Table;
|
|
use xCAT::TableUtils;
|
|
use Socket;
|
|
use File::Path;
|
|
use File::Basename;
|
|
use Getopt::Long;
|
|
Getopt::Long::Configure("bundling");
|
|
Getopt::Long::Configure("pass_through");
|
|
|
|
|
|
sub handled_commands {
|
|
return {
|
|
"setupiscsidev" => "iscsi",
|
|
};
|
|
}
|
|
|
|
sub get_tid {
|
|
|
|
#generate a unique tid given a node for tgtadm to use
|
|
my $node = shift;
|
|
my $tid = unpack("N", inet_aton($node));
|
|
$tid = $tid & ((2**31) - 1);
|
|
return $tid;
|
|
}
|
|
|
|
sub preprocess_request {
|
|
my $request = shift;
|
|
my $callback = shift;
|
|
my @requests = ();
|
|
my %iscsiserverhash;
|
|
if ($request->{_xcatpreprocessed}->[0] == 1) { return [$request]; }
|
|
my $iscsitab = xCAT::Table->new('iscsi');
|
|
foreach my $node (@{ $request->{node} }) {
|
|
my $tent = $iscsitab->getNodeAttribs($node, ['server']);
|
|
if ($tent and $tent->{server}) {
|
|
$iscsiserverhash{ $tent->{server} }->{$node} = 1;
|
|
} else {
|
|
$callback->({ error => ["No iscsi.server for $node, aborting request"] });
|
|
return [];
|
|
}
|
|
}
|
|
foreach my $iscsis (keys %iscsiserverhash) {
|
|
my $reqcopy = {%$request};
|
|
$reqcopy->{'_xcatdest'} = $iscsis;
|
|
$reqcopy->{_xcatpreprocessed}->[0] = 1;
|
|
$reqcopy->{node} = [ keys %{ $iscsiserverhash{$iscsis} } ];
|
|
push @requests, $reqcopy;
|
|
}
|
|
return \@requests;
|
|
}
|
|
|
|
sub process_request {
|
|
my $request = shift;
|
|
my $callback = shift;
|
|
unless (-x "/usr/sbin/tgtadm") {
|
|
$callback->({ error => "/usr/sbin/tgtadm does not exist, iSCSI plugin currently requires it, please install scsi-target-utils package under CentOS, RHEL, or Fedora. SLES support is not yet implemented", errorcode => [1] });
|
|
return;
|
|
}
|
|
my $lunsize = 4096;
|
|
if ($request->{arg}) {
|
|
@ARGV = @{ $request->{arg} };
|
|
GetOptions(
|
|
"size|s=i" => \$lunsize,
|
|
);
|
|
}
|
|
my $iscsitab = xCAT::Table->new('iscsi');
|
|
my @nodes = @{ $request->{node} };
|
|
|
|
my $nd = xCAT::NetworkUtils->getNodeDomains(\@nodes);
|
|
my %nodedomains = %{$nd};
|
|
|
|
my $iscsiprefix;
|
|
my @entries = xCAT::TableUtils->get_site_attribute("iscsidir");
|
|
my $t_entry = $entries[0];
|
|
if (defined($t_entry)) {
|
|
$iscsiprefix = $t_entry;
|
|
}
|
|
foreach my $node (@nodes) {
|
|
my $fileloc;
|
|
my %rsp;
|
|
%rsp = (name => [$node]);
|
|
my $iscsient = $iscsitab->getNodeAttribs($node, ['file']);
|
|
if ($iscsient and $iscsient->{file}) {
|
|
$fileloc = $iscsient->{file};
|
|
unless ($fileloc =~ /^\//) {
|
|
unless ($iscsiprefix) {
|
|
$rsp{error} = ["$node: Unable to identify file to back iSCSI LUN, no iscsidir in site table and iscsi.file entry for node is a relative path"];
|
|
$rsp{errorcode} = [1];
|
|
$callback->({ node => [ \%rsp ] });
|
|
%rsp = (name => [$node]);
|
|
next;
|
|
}
|
|
$fileloc = $iscsiprefix . "/" . $iscsient->{file};
|
|
}
|
|
} else {
|
|
unless ($iscsiprefix) {
|
|
$rsp{error} = ["$node: Unable to identify file to back iSCSI LUN, no iscsidir in site table nor iscsi.file entry for node (define at least either)"];
|
|
$rsp{errorcode} = [1];
|
|
$callback->({ node => [ \%rsp ] });
|
|
%rsp = (name => [$node]);
|
|
next;
|
|
}
|
|
$fileloc = "$iscsiprefix/$node";
|
|
$iscsitab->setNodeAttribs($node, { file => $fileloc });
|
|
}
|
|
unless (-d dirname($fileloc)) {
|
|
mkpath dirname($fileloc);
|
|
}
|
|
unless (-f $fileloc) {
|
|
$rsp{name} = [$node];
|
|
$rsp{data} = ["Creating $fileloc ($lunsize MB)"];
|
|
$callback->({ node => [ \%rsp ] });
|
|
%rsp = (name => [$node]);
|
|
$lunsize -= 1;
|
|
my $rc = system("dd if=/dev/zero of=$fileloc bs=1M count=1 seek=$lunsize");
|
|
$lunsize += 1;
|
|
if ($rc) {
|
|
$rsp{error} = ["dd process exited with return code $rc"];
|
|
$rsp{errorcode} = [1];
|
|
$callback->({ node => [ \%rsp ] });
|
|
%rsp = (name => [$node]);
|
|
next;
|
|
}
|
|
}
|
|
my $targname;
|
|
my $lun;
|
|
$iscsient = $iscsitab->getNodeAttribs($node, [ 'target', 'lun' ]);
|
|
if ($iscsient and $iscsient->{target}) {
|
|
$targname = $iscsient->{target};
|
|
}
|
|
if ($iscsient and defined($iscsient->{lun})) {
|
|
$lun = $iscsient->{lun};
|
|
} else {
|
|
$lun = '1';
|
|
$iscsitab->setNodeAttribs($node, { lun => $lun });
|
|
}
|
|
unless ($targname) {
|
|
my @date = localtime;
|
|
my $year = 1900 + $date[5];
|
|
my $month = $date[4];
|
|
my $domain = $nodedomains{$node};
|
|
$targname = "iqn.$year-$month.$domain:$node";
|
|
$iscsitab->setNodeAttribs($node, { target => $targname });
|
|
}
|
|
system("tgtadm --lld iscsi --mode target --op delete --tid " . get_tid($node) . " -T $targname");
|
|
my $rc = system("tgtadm --lld iscsi --mode target --op new --tid " . get_tid($node) . " -T $targname");
|
|
if ($rc) {
|
|
$rsp{error} = [ "tgtadm --lld iscsi --mode target --op new --tid " . get_tid($node) . " -T $targname returned $rc" ];
|
|
if ($rc == 27392) {
|
|
push @{ $rsp{error} }, "This likely indicates the need to do /etc/init.d/tgtd start";
|
|
}
|
|
$rsp{errorcode} = [1];
|
|
$callback->({ node => [ \%rsp ] });
|
|
%rsp = (name => [$node]);
|
|
next;
|
|
}
|
|
$rc = system("tgtadm --lld iscsi --mode logicalunit --op new --tid " . get_tid($node) . " --lun 1 --backing-store $fileloc --device-type disk");
|
|
if ($rc) {
|
|
$rsp{error} = [ "tgtadm --lld iscsi mode logicalunit --op new --tid " . get_tid($node) . " --lun 1 --backing-store $fileloc returned $rc" ];
|
|
$rsp{errorcode} = [1];
|
|
$callback->({ node => [ \%rsp ] });
|
|
%rsp = (name => [$node]);
|
|
next;
|
|
}
|
|
$rc = system("tgtadm --lld iscsi --mode target --op bind --tid " . get_tid($node) . " -I " . inet_ntoa(inet_aton($node)));
|
|
if ($rc) {
|
|
$rsp{error} = [ "tgtadm --lld iscsi --mode target --op bind --tid " . get_tid($node) . " -I " . inet_ntoa(inet_aton($node)) . " returned $rc" ];
|
|
$rsp{errorcode} = [1];
|
|
$callback->({ node => [ \%rsp ] });
|
|
%rsp = (name => [$node]);
|
|
} else {
|
|
$rsp{data} = ["iSCSI LUN configured"];
|
|
$callback->({ node => [ \%rsp ] });
|
|
%rsp = (name => [$node]);
|
|
}
|
|
}
|
|
}
|
|
|
|
1;
